Designer
Starting Pay: $80,000.00/yr.
As a Design, you will play a key role in developing innovative packaging and display solutions that support sales growth and customer success. You will collaborate with sales representatives, customers, and production teams to create structural and graphic packaging designs while ensuring manufacturability, quality, and efficiency. This position combines creativity, technical expertise, and hands-on prototype development in a fast-paced manufacturing environment.

What You'll Need to be Successful
Primary Duties and Responsibilities
- Design and develop structural packaging and display concepts using ArtiosCAD, Adobe Creative Suite, and 3D rendering software.
- Collaborate with sales representatives to create packaging solutions that support customer requirements and sales objectives.
- Produce and assemble packaging prototypes and samples using a Kongsberg CAD table and hand fabrication methods.
- Evaluate customer requests and develop creative, manufacturable packaging designs.
- Maintain detailed CAD specifications, print information, project records, and filing systems.
- Coordinate with purchasing and tooling personnel to ensure tooling orders and documentation are completed accurately and on time.
- Provide support for artwork, graphics, and special design projects throughout the organization.
- Meet project deadlines while maintaining quality standards and production feasibility.
- Follow all company safety policies, procedures, and housekeeping requirements.
- Perform additional duties as assigned by the Design Manager or General Manager.

QualificationsPratt Industries is America's 5th largest paper and packaging company with more than 10,000 highly skilled green collar employees dedicated to the environment and sustainability. Pratt Industries is one of the largest corrugated packaging companies in America, with sophisticated manufacturing facilities in more than twenty states. The company operates several of the most modern, cost effective paper mills in the country, as well as a series of sheet and box plants strategically placed throughout the United States offering a wide range of creative packaging solutions. Pratt Industries is committed to recycling and the environment by harvesting the urban forest
